A Deep Dive Into “term of years

Meaning

  • [Noun]
  • (law, formal) An estate in land held under a lease which is not perpetual or indefinite in length, though in some cases may be contingent on some guaranteed occurrence.
  • (law, idiomatic) The lease under which that estate in land is held.
